Fair Price....

Ok, finally, I think I have been able to get a good spot....

WHole story:

I am a student @ OU and they have a lot of parking lots, one in general, Lloyd Noble, is a nice flat huge parking lot, big enough to do slow stuff, fast stuff, etc. Well, I had been over there stunting and the cops tried to run us off, well, I really didn't want to leave, so being the outgoing person I am (lol), i called Lloyd Noble. Well, I am president of Motorsport of OU so it sounds a little better to say,"Hello, this is Matt with Motorsport of OU and I was wondering if you mind if we ride in your parking lot?" Well, ends up he doesn't care, in fact, SCCA has done autocross there before. So, a light bulb goes off, Motorsport of OU is a student organization that's broke...go figure...well, my idea is to open it up to everyone (with waiver), to come and ride the parking lot. Since it's going to an organization I'm not making any money just the club, so as long as it covers insurance costs and lets us buy a few cones i think it would be great.....so what's a fair price per night???

Re: Fair Price....

If you want to ride at that spot for more than a month or two I HIGHLY reccommend that you do not open it up to the public. First off you know that people will start coming out there just to watch and those rat bastards will leave their bottles cans and garbage every time too.. no matter what you do to keep it from happening it will happen. You will also have some dumbass ****sticks come out, crash and sue. It didnt take us long to figure that one out. Most people think that people that sue are people that are just sue happy ********. The people that sue are the people that say they'd never sue.. that is until they wreck, get hurt bad and find out how expensive those medical bills are.. especially since they probably wont have any health insurance. They will sue. Or, sometimes the insurance company will sue. I say keep the spot on the DL and keep it closed to everyone except your members and close friends only.
